One of the most notable trends in 2025 is the significant improvement in visual fidelity. Modern VR headsets now feature ultra-high-resolution displays that drastically reduce the screen-door effect, where users can see the grid between pixels. Higher refresh rates and wider fields of view contribute to a more natural and fluid experience, minimizing motion sickness and enhancing realism. This means users can enjoy breathtaking virtual worlds with crisp details and vibrant colors.
Tracking technology has also advanced considerably. Inside-out tracking systems, which use cameras on the headset to monitor movement, have become more precise and reliable. This allows for greater freedom of movement without the need for external sensors. Additionally, improved hand-tracking and controller designs enable intuitive interactions, making virtual environments feel more responsive and alive.
Comfort remains a key focus in the design of 2025 VR headsets. Lightweight materials and better weight distribution reduce fatigue during extended sessions. Adjustable straps, customizable face cushions, and ventilation improvements make these devices suitable for a wide range of users. Manufacturers also pay attention to ease of use, with simpler setup processes and wireless connectivity becoming standard, allowing users to immerse themselves quickly and without hassle.
Another exciting development is the integration of eye-tracking technology. This feature not only enhances realism by adjusting rendering based on where the user is looking (a technique known as foveated rendering) but also enables new interaction methods. Eye-tracking can facilitate more natural communication and control within virtual spaces, opening doors for innovative applications beyond gaming, such as virtual meetings and therapy.
